İşlemcim reset alıyor !

Başlatan ercanaslan, 17 Ocak 2013, 20:34:03

ercanaslan

89c52 işlemci barındıran bir Karta geçen gün şöyle bir sorunum oldu. Elektronik kart Metal bir kutu içerisinde yer alıyor kutunun kapak kısmında ise mebran var cihazın kapağını  kapattığım zaman işlemci reset alıyordu. İlk önce mebrandan şüpelendim mebranı değiştirdim fakat sorunum çözülmedi.Daha sonra cihazın gövdesine Toprak bağladım Sorunum çözüldü. Cihazın o şekilde reset almasının sebebi ne olabilir. Cihaz switch mode adaptör ile beslenmektedir.

mustafa_cmbz

bir yerde bir kaçak var ise ve metal kutuyu topraklamazsanız kutu anten görevi görebilir...ve piclerdeki mclr ucu varsa bu uc etkileniyo olabilir....

geçenlerde pickit2 ve usb bir başka programlayıcı ile pic'e program atarken okulda yaptığımız radyo kitinden müzik dinliyordum...Programlayıcıyı aktif ettiğimde haberleşme başlıyor ve radyo yayını acayip derecede etkileniyordu..Düşün artık usb kalbosu anten görevi görüyordu :D


ercanaslan

Teşekkür ediyorum..işlemciyi resetlemek  için 22uf kondasatör 6k8 ve 14148 diyot kullanılıyor devrede kaçaklardan etkilenmesin diye.metal kutunun gövdesinde  normalde Gnd var zaten ondandır diye metal kutu ile kartın temasınıda kestim ama yine sonuç alamadım.

Kabil ATICI

Şema ve devreyi görmeden birşeyler söylemek zor.

89C52 ile yaptığım projelerden;
power on reset entegresi kullanmak,
pull up dirençleri kullanmak,
iyi bir besleme devresi  kullanmak,
kristali kılıfını entegrenin gnd bacağina bağlamak,
pcb üzerinde büyük gnd alanları bırakmak,
pcb üzerinde gndyi kart etrafında tam bir çerçeve şeklinde çizmek
89c52 besleme uçları arasına 100nf kondansatör bağlamak,

gibi önlemler çoğu kez 89C52 enteresi ile yapılmış projelerin düzgün çalışmasını sağlıyor.
ambar7

sadogan

Alıntı yapılan: ercanaslan - 17 Ocak 2013, 20:34:03
89c52 işlemci barındıran bir Karta geçen gün şöyle bir sorunum oldu. Elektronik kart Metal bir kutu içerisinde yer alıyor kutunun kapak kısmında ise mebran var cihazın kapağını  kapattığım zaman işlemci reset alıyordu. İlk önce mebrandan şüpelendim mebranı değiştirdim fakat sorunum çözülmedi.Daha sonra cihazın gövdesine Toprak bağladım Sorunum çözüldü. Cihazın o şekilde reset almasının sebebi ne olabilir. Cihaz switch mode adaptör ile beslenmektedir.
Membrane üzerinde yüklenen statik elektik yükünen kaynaklanıyor.
Membrane yaptırdıgınız firma ile görüşün bu tür durumlara çözümleri oluyor.

ercanaslan

Alıntı yapılan: ambar7 - 17 Ocak 2013, 21:40:08
Şema ve devreyi görmeden birşeyler söylemek zor.

89C52 ile yaptığım projelerden;
power on reset entegresi kullanmak,
pull up dirençleri kullanmak,
+iyi bir besleme devresi  kullanmak,
kristali kılıfını entegrenin gnd bacağina bağlamak,
+pcb üzerinde büyük gnd alanları bırakmak,
+pcb üzerinde gndyi kart etrafında tam bir çerçeve şeklinde çizmek
89c52 besleme uçları arasına 100nf kondansatör bağlamak,


Diğerlerini uygulayacağım 
power on reset entegresi kullanmak, şu kısmı anlıyamadım  Teşekkür ederim

ercanaslan

Alıntı yapılan: sadogan - 17 Ocak 2013, 22:39:18
Membrane üzerinde yüklenen statik elektik yükünen kaynaklanıyor.
Membrane yaptırdıgınız firma ile görüşün bu tür durumlara çözümleri oluyor.
Teşekkür ederim .

Kabil ATICI

Normalde şu anda işlemcini güç kaynağı ilk anda açıldığnda nasıl resetleniyor? Bir RC üzerinden ise bu sorun olabiliyor. Değişik üreticilerinde var ama örneğin DS1812 gibi ilk güç açıldığında besleme gerilimi belli bir seviyeye ulaşınca örneğin 4.5V gibi power on reset entegresi çıkışını hatırladığım kadar 350 ms kadar 89C52'nin sıfırlama girişine bir darbe gönderir. Bu süre sonunda bir daha besleme gerilimi reset seviyesine gelmeden herhangi bir hareket olmaz. AVR ve pic serilerinde bu D1812'nin işini gören devreler var isede 89C52 entegresinde yok. Bunun için dışarıdan eklenmesi gerekiyor...
ambar7

ercanaslan

Evet rc üzerinden reset alıyor.Yardımınız için teşekkür ediyorum.

haydarpasamikro

membran altına aluminyum folyo ve ucunu şaseye bağlayıp deneyin. Kristali yatırıp gövdesini devrenin ground ına verin. Reset ucu için BOR devresi olursa iyi olur.
Mikro Dünyası.Haydarpaşa Teknik ve Endüstri Meslek Lisesi Mikrodenetleyici Atl. Şefi

ercanaslan